RFID Tag Confidex Links NFC

The Confidex Links tag utilizes NFC technology and operates at a frequency of 13.56 MHz. It has been designed for use in various sectors, with a primary focus on the retail industry. It is specifically designed for the individual product identification, allowing customers to choose the encoding of the tags and the visibility of the labels, thereby enhancing brand visibility and customer loyalty.

This product is highly versatile and can be applied to a wide range of surfaces, including wood, fabric, cardboard, plastic, and various non-metallic surfaces. It is equipped with the NTAG213 chip, enabling tag reading at a distance of up to 30 mm with a mobile phone and up to 55 mm with a fixed reader.

This square tag measures 25 x 25 x 0.2 mm. It operates smoothly in extreme temperatures and has a wide temperature range, from -35°C to +85°C. Furthermore, the tag has demonstrated its ability to withstand exposures to different environments and chemical substances. It has undergone tests, including immersion in 10% salinity saltwater for 168 hours, exposure to 10% sulfuric acid with a pH of 2 for the same duration, contact with motor oil for 168 hours, exposure to a 10% NaOH alkaline solution with a pH of 13 for 2 hours, and finally, exposure to acetone for 2 hours.

  • Technology: NFC
  • Frequency: NFC 13,56 MHz
  • Product Type: Inlays and Tags
  • Chip: NXP NTAG210, NXP NTAG216, NXP NTAG213
  • Material: Label / Sticker
  • Mounting: Glass, Non Metal, Wood, Plastic
  • ISO: ISO/IEC 14443A
  • Operating temperature: -35 °C to 85 °C / -31 °F to 185 °F
  • Size: 25mm x 25mm – 0.98in x 0.98in
